I don't remember saying take an hour for your drink. What I do advise for my drink is to get a water with your cocktail and sip one and then the other. In my mind, the water doesn't water down your drink, it instead helps it to circulate more efficiently. I also recommend people have my drink for their first drink, and perhaps the most important part, in your own mind, CALL IT TWO DRINKS (because it IS). For those who want to take as long as possible on any drink at the Tiki Ti, just ask the friendly bartenders for a little added ice. it's available, at no charge of course!
